MBBS in Russia Hospital Exposure

Hospital exposure during MBBS in Russia is progressive and supervised. Universities partner with teaching hospitals where students observe diverse cases and learn patient management under experienced clinicians.

Initial observation builds familiarity with clinical settings. Gradual participation—under guidance—develops confidence, communication skills, and ethical awareness. Students learn documentation, patient interaction, and departmental workflows.

Rotations across core departments broaden experience and diagnostic thinking. This steady exposure prepares students for internships and licensing requirements.

Russia’s hospital training model ensures students graduate with practical readiness and professional confidence.
